Clean Gutters

While cleaning the gutters isn’t necessarily a summer project, if you haven’t done it in a while, it’s a good time of the year to get out the ladder and get it done. You know there are probably still leaves there from the fall and you might have noticed some ice jams on the coldest parts of the winter. You need to get things flowing well to direct water when the rain hits.

Have Roof Inspected

While it’s not advisable to be climbing around on your roof if you aren’t a pro, you can see shingles from the ground and you might even spot some things awry if you clean out the gutters. Take a look at your roof from the ground and if you see raised spots, missing shingles, or areas that look loose from the wind, have an inspection done. Roofing companies will inspect your roof for free and give you an estimate as to what it would take to fix things up. You might even be able to get insurance on the costs if the damage was due to a storm.

Get AC Checked

The last thing you want during the hot Texas summer is for the AC to go out. It never happens at a good time and you don’t want to cook for your family. Have the AC checked over and tuned up at the beginning of summer as you start to use it. Anything small that might need an update can be taken care of so it doesn’t break down and leave you in a hothouse.

Paint The Siding

You want nice weather for painting outside so the paint will dry properly and look nice. Summer has lots of days that are good options so if your home needs a color update or just a fresh coat, painting the siding is a good chore to take on.
